Transaction 43e5b863ab768498828829d9710a85983390dd8eec87aae014bfc7347cdf2aa5
1 Input
1 Output
-
43e5b863ab768498828829d9710a85983390dd8eec87aae014bfc7347cdf2aa5:0
- value
- 579272
- script pubkey
- OP_0 OP_PUSHBYTES_20 24a67df22332e287877e857b783dbd0524a3b4df
- address
- bc1qyjn8mu3rxt3g0pm7s4ahs0daq5j28dxlyxc7gy